Voltage regulator diodes
BZW03 series
FEATURES
• Glass passivated
• High maximum operating
temperature
• Low leakage current
• Excellent stability
• Zener working voltage range:
7.5 to 270 V for 38 types
• Transient suppressor stand-off
voltage range:
6.2 to 430 V for 45 types
• Available in ammo-pack
• Also available with preformed leads
for easy insertion.
DESCRIPTION
Rugged glass SOD64 package, using
a high temperature alloyed
construction. This package is
hermetically sealed and fatigue free
as coefficients of expansion of all
used parts are matched.
